- open declaration of ingredients
The label on the back of the food lists all ingredients, arranged according to their amounts. Good dog food always has an open declaration, meaning every single ingredient is listed on the label.

- High meat content
A healthy dry food contains at least 50 percent meat. This high proportion of fresh meat is crucial for the quality of a dry food.

- Percentage of crude protein
Good dry food should contain a crude protein of about 18–25%.

- Percentage of crude fat
Crude fat is the percentage of animal and vegetable fats contained. Healthy dry food should contain 8–13% fat.
